Whats the point of playing tall? by Boedidillee in crusaderkings3

[–]Basic-Employ9105 0 points1 point  (0 children)

You can have a carefree North Korea playstyle, pick a small kingdom and seize de jure all counties from neighbours and watch your powerful vassals i,e, mayors whining because "want a seat on the council", after that add elective laws and you have effectively primo. The most annoying things--factions and gavelkind don't exist anymore, so it's a very relaxing playstyle. You can have a lot of fun with tall: eugenics and dynasty of many crowns can be easily done since you can have as many kids as possible, I also like to grab sword for hire tradition so that I can meddle in foreign politics (protect dynasty members, install Christian on Arabian throne and help them crush the infidels, help tyrants fight their rebellious vassals etc)
